10 Travel Hacks to Make Your Journey Hassle-Free

Traveling can be exhilarating, but it can also be overwhelming. From packing to transportation to accommodation, there are plenty of things to consider when planning a trip. Fortunately, there are some travel hacks that can make your journey hassle-free. Here are 10 travel hacks that every traveler should know:

1. Pack Light and Smart

Packing light and smart can save you a lot of time and money. Use packing cubes and compression bags to maximize your luggage space. Bring only the essentials, such as versatile clothing, small toiletries, and a travel-sized laundry kit. If you’re not sure what to pack, think about the climate, culture, and activities at your destination.

2. Check-in Online and Print Your Boarding Pass

Checking in online and printing your boarding pass can save you a lot of time and hassle at the airport. You can avoid long lines, choose your preferred seat, and even upgrade your flight. Make sure to read the airline’s policies regarding baggage, carry-on items, and flight changes.

3. Bring Your Own Snacks and Water Bottle

Bringing your own snacks and water bottle can save you money and keep you hydrated and energized during your journey. Pack healthy snacks like nuts, fruits, and granola bars. Bring a refillable water bottle that you can fill up at the airport or on the plane.

4. Use Travel Apps and Websites to Plan Your Trip

Travel apps and websites can help you plan your trip, book your flights and accommodation, and even find local attractions. Popular travel apps and websites include TripAdvisor, Airbnb, Kayak, Skyscanner, and Google Maps. Make sure to read reviews and compare prices before making any bookings.

5. Book a Non-stop or Early Morning Flight

Booking a non-stop or early morning flight can save you time and money. Non-stop flights mean less time spent waiting at airports and fewer chances of delays or cancellations. Early morning flights are often cheaper and less crowded than later flights.

6. Choose the Right Accommodation for Your Needs

Choosing the right accommodation for your needs can make your trip more comfortable and enjoyable. Consider factors such as location, price, amenities, and reviews. Choose a hotel, hostel, guesthouse, or vacation rental that fits your budget and style.

7. Learn Basic Phrases in the Local Language

Learning basic phrases in the local language can help you communicate with locals, find your way around, and show respect for the local culture. Learn simple phrases like “hello,” “thank you,” and “where is the restroom?” Use language learning apps like Duolingo or Memrise to practice your skills.

8. Bring a Portable Charger and Adapter

Bringing a portable charger and adapter can keep your devices charged and connected during your trip. Make sure to bring a charger that is compatible with your devices and a power bank that can charge your phone, tablet, or laptop on the go.

9. Keep Your Documents and Money Safe

Keeping your documents and money safe is essential when traveling. Use a money belt or a hidden pocket to keep your passport, cash, and cards secure. Make digital copies of your documents and store them in your email or cloud storage.

10. Be Flexible and Open-Minded

Being flexible and open-minded can make your journey more fun and memorable. Embrace new experiences, try local food and drinks, and meet new people. Remember that travel is not always perfect, but it can be an adventure.
